Scholarship Description

The Christ the Teacher Institute houses Sheil’s principal education and formation programs. Its primary mission is to form Catholic leaders for the Church and the world through the integration of scholarship, prayer, service and leadership. The Institute offers opportunities for learners of all ages to deepen their faith and integrate it into their day-to-day lives.

Scholarship Details

  • Stipend of $4,000 distributed over two years for underclassmen participants
  • Seniors may apply for a one-year version of the program with a $2,000 stipend
  • Program runs for six academic quarters
  • Open to incoming and current undergraduate students at Northwestern University
  • Applications are due by August 27th

Eligibility Criteria

  • Must be an undergraduate student at Northwestern University
  • Open to first-year students, sophomores, juniors, and seniors
  • Demonstrated interest in integrating Catholic faith with academic and personal development
  • Must provide both academic and pastoral recommendations

Application Process

  1. Download and complete the Catholic Scholars Program Application for the upcoming academic year
  2. Submit an Academic Recommendation form
  3. Submit a Pastoral Recommendation form
  4. Ensure all documents are submitted by August 27th
  5. Contact Sister Belinda by phone or by email with any questions

The Catholic Scholar's Program at Northwestern offers Catholic undergraduate students an opportunity to integrate their faith as young adults, to be theologically grounded and articulate because they have wrestled with the questions in class and conversation, to grow in spirit and compassion through prayer and service, and to find joy in the rich heritage of Catholic faith. Eligible applicants must maintain a 2.8 GPA. The number of recipients will vary.
